About

Mordechai Lewin is a scholar working on Computational Theory and Mathematics, Geometry and Topology and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Mordechai Lewin has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 570 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ics, 14 papers in Geometry and Topology and 13 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Mordechai Lewin’s work include graph theory and CDMA systems (13 papers), Matrix Theory and Algorithms (10 papers) and Graph theory and applications (8 papers). Mordechai Lewin is often cited by papers focused on graph theory and CDMA systems (13 papers), Matrix Theory and Algorithms (10 papers) and Graph theory and applications (8 papers). Mordechai Lewin collaborates with scholars based in Israel, United Kingdom and United States. Mordechai Lewin's co-authors include Michael Neumann, Richard A. Brualdi, Péter L. Erdős and Daniel J. Kleitman and has published in prestigious journals such as Mathematics of Computation, Journal of Mathematical Analysis and Applications and American Mathematical Monthly.
